ВКТ-7: неправильная обработка данных с нештатными ситуациями

Есть объект который при опросе выдаёт:
Например - “ВКТ-7: У параметра M2 ТВ1 есть нештатная ситуация”
И при сохранении маркирует данные как недостоверные, и не учитывает эти данные, хотя они вроде нормальные и нештаток нет? Впервые встречаю подобное, просьба помочь. Прикладываю журнал опроса этого объекта и скрин ТП.
jur.xls (118 KB)
1.jpg

Вот прочитал,
"Выпущено обновление 3.07 R10.31 (сборка 31049) от 30.12.2014

Изменения с версии 3.07 R10.30:
Исправлено: после обновления R10.30 драйвер ВКТ-7 маркирует данные с нештатными ситуациями как недостоверные"
Чтобы это значило

Установите обновление и пере опросите данные за проблемный период со снятой галочкой “Только недостающие”, проблема должна решиться.

Теперь вот так -
“Ошибка опроса устройства ВКТ-7, #163778. Ошибка чтения текущих данных. Ошибка формирования записи для сохранения считанных данных. The argument type, ‘Drivers.OPC.OpcBadSubstatus’, is not the same as the enum type ‘Drivers.OPC.OpcQuality’.”
jur.xls (23.7 KB)

после сегодняшнего обновления (обн 12.01.15) ошибка чтения текущих показаний

2015-01-13 09:12:38.675 I:10288 Чтение часового архива завершено PollManager
2015-01-13 09:12:38.675 I:10288 Чтение архива событий PollManager
2015-01-13 09:12:38.675 I:10288 Чтение заголовка архива ArchiveDataReader
2015-01-13 09:12:38.675 I:10288 Чтение данных за интервал 07.01.2015 0:00:00 - 13.01.2015 9:02:14 ArchiveDataReader
2015-01-13 09:12:38.675 I:10288 Чтение архива событий завершено PollManager
2015-01-13 09:12:48.471 E:10288 Ошибка опроса устройства ВКТ-7, #00118124


\

  1. [PollerCore] PollInterfaces.LersException: Ошибка чтения текущих данных



    Стек вызовов:

at PollerCore.DeviceDataReader.PollCurrent()

at PollerCore.PollManager.PollDevice(Device device, Boolean pollOnlyCurrent)





2. [Drivers] PollInterfaces.LersException: Ошибка формирования записи для сохранения считанных данных



Стек вызовов:

at Drivers.Vkt.Vkt7.SaveData(DeviceDataType dataType, Boolean isTotals, ElementType[]& arrData, DeviceCellList requestedCells)

at Drivers.Vkt.Vkt7.ReadArchiveRecord(DeviceDataType devDataType, Boolean isTotals, DateTime date, Set`1 heatLeadInList, DeviceCellList requestedCells)

at Drivers.Vkt.Vkt7.ReadData(ReadDataParameters param)

at PollerCore.CurrentDataReader.ReadCurrents(ReadDataParameters param)

at PollerCore.DeviceDataReader.PollCurrent()





3. [mscorlib] System.ArgumentException: The argument type, ‘Drivers.OPC.OpcBadSubstatus’, is not the same as the enum type ‘Drivers.OPC.OpcQuality’.



Стек вызовов:

at System.Enum.HasFlag(Enum flag)

at Drivers.Vkt.Vkt7.GetElementValue(ElementAddress elementAddress)

at Drivers.Vkt.Vkt7.SaveData(DeviceDataType dataType, Boolean isTotals, ElementType[]& arrData, DeviceCellList requestedCells)




2015-01-13 09:12:48.487 I:10288 Загружена сборка: System.Management,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a
2015-01-13 09:12:48.612 I:10288 Загружена сборка: System.Configuration,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a
2015-01-13 09:12:52.643 I:10288 Завершение соединения с удалённой стороной Modem

Сегодня мы подготовим обновление с исправлением этой ошибки.

На нашем сайте доступно обновление с исправлением данной ошибки.